Output c18bf53efd16f304dbed9f33c41014bb4834b3ee008ff51a8e60823d57fb995e:21

value
5946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96e4abee77936feaedf957a464e52deac5e0e2a3c5e3c4de5566381e3d7f4e1e
address
bc1pjmj2hmnhjdh74m0e27jxfefdatz7pc4rch3ufhj4vcupu0tlfc0q0p9n7w
transaction
c18bf53efd16f304dbed9f33c41014bb4834b3ee008ff51a8e60823d57fb995e
confirmations
110171
spent
true